Seeedstudio Quantum Tiny Linux Development Kit – With SoM and Expansion Board

This is an interesting product for anyone who wants to develop a low cost stand alone Linux development system.
Not a totally new product, but has been out of stock for some time, and is now available again.

Here's the companies description of the unit:
Quote:Quantum Tiny Linux Development Kit consists of a core board which is the SoM (System on Module) and an expansion board as the carrier board.

The SoM, Quark-N, is based on Allwinner H3, Quad-core Cortex-A7, and ARM Mali400 MP2 GPU. The carrier board, Atom-N, leads out a row of golden finger pins to realize I/O expansion, expand SPI, I2C, UART, GPIO, and other useful interfaces.

The kit may be the smallest Linux development board on the market which is suitable for scenarios such as a personal server, intelligent voice assistant, and robotic development.

features:
  • Ultra-small (31mmx22mm) and highly integrated Quad-core Cortex-A7 Linux SoM (System on Module)
  • Expansion board (40mmx35mm) with rich peripherals and interfaces: Microphone, Gyroscope, Accelerometer,4 x Buttons (GPIO-KEY, Uboot, Recovery, Reset) and a TFT display
  • Integrates a complete ARM-Linux system for advanced development
  • Ability to design your own baseboard due to the M.2 interface
  • Wide range of applications such as a personal server, intelligent voice assistant, and robotic development.

specs are:
Quark-N SoM
  • spec Details
  • CPU Allwinner H3, Quad-core Cortex-A7 @ 1GHz
  • GPU ARM Mali400 MP2 GPU
  • Memory 512MB LPDDR3 RAM
  • Storage 16GB eMMC
  • Interfaces Ethernet, SPI, I2C, UART, Reusable GPIO, MIC, LINEOUT
  • GPIO 2.0mm pitch 26 pin-header, include USB OTG, USB-Serial, I2C, UART, SPI, I2S, GPIO
  • PCB 6-layer high-density immersion gold design
  • Working temperature 0-80°C
  • Size: 31mmx22mm
Atom-N Expansion Board
  • Slot: M.2 interface for Quark-N
  • USB: USB 2.0×2 USB Type-C×1
  • Wirelessconnectivity:
    • RTL8723BU:
    • Wi-Fi: IEEE 802.11 b/g/n @2.4GHz
    • Bluetooth: BT V2.1/ BT V3.0/ BT V4.0
  • Onboard Peripherals:
    • 1 x Microphone
    • 1 x MPU6050 motion sensor (gyroscope + accelerometer)
    • 4 x Buttons (GPIO-KEY, Uboot, Recovery, Reset)
    • 1 x TFT display
  • External Storage: Micro-SD card slot
  • Size: 40mm*35mm
